This week we learned to use FOIL when mulitplying two binomials.
F- First numbers in each bracket
O- Outside numbers in each bracket
I- Inside numbers in each bracket
L- Last numbers in each bracket
(a+b)(c+d)
F – ac
O- ad
I- bc
L- bd

This week in math we worked on Relations and Functions. A function is where each input value only relates to one output value.
To find out whether or not something is a function, in ordered pairs you look to see if a domain number is repeated. If its repeated, then it’s not a function. In a graph you can use the vertical line test, if a vertical line in drawn on a graph and it hits more than one point then it’s not a function.
(2,3) (4,5) (7,4) (8,4) is a function
(2,3) (4,5) (2,4) (8,7) is not a function
Difference of Squares
(a-b)(a+b) = a^2 + ab – ba – b^2
The two middle terms cancel each other out and leaves (a^2 – b^2)
Difference in this context means that you’re subtracting the two squares
